Abstract
Se proporciona un eNB, un UE y métodos de comunicación inalámbrica. El eNB comprende en una modalidad: circuito operativo para llenar un campo de activación/desactivación de SPS en una DCI con un patrón de bits predeterminado; y un transmisor operativo para transmitir la DCI a un primer UE para que el primer UE comience a transmitir periódicamente señales a un segundo UE o deje de transmitir periódicamente señales al segundo UE con base en el campo de activación/desactivación de SPS, en donde la DCI está en un formato de SPS formado por la adopción de parte de o todos los bits de al menos un campo del formato 5 de DCI como el campo de activación/desactivación de SPS, y la información que supuestamente será transmitida en el por lo menos un campo se indica con la ayuda de o por la señalización de control de recursos de radio (RRC) o control de acceso a medios (MAC).
